March 29, 1956 Ground Beef Steak Supreme 1 pound ground beef ¼ cup fine bread crumbs 1 egg, beaten 1 teaspoon salt ½ teaspoon pepper 3 tablespoons minced onion ¼ cup chopped celery 1 can mushroom soup ½ cup water Combine ground beef, crumbs, egg, salt, pepper, onion, and celery. Shape into an oblong patty about one inch thick. Brown in a skillet in hot fat. Carefully turn (use two spatulas) and brown other side. Dilute mushroom soup with water, blending until smooth. Pour over meat and cook on top of range over low heat 25 minutes. 4 servings. When doubling the recipe, shape the meat mixture into two 'steaks,' brown them separately in the skillet and then transfer to a long baking dish. EVERY WEDNESDAY IS DOUBLE STAMP DAY RICH FRENCH PANCAKES ¼ cup flour ½ teaspoon salt 1 teaspoon baking powder 2 tablespoons powdered sugar 2 eggs, beaten ½ cup milk ½ cup water ½ teaspoon vanilla ½ teaspoon grated lemon rind (optional) Sift flour; resift with remaining dry ingredients. Make a well in the sifted dry ingredients and pour in liquids, lemon rind and eggs all at once. Stir. Ignore the lumps. Heat a skillet. Grease it with a few drops of oil or shortening. Add a small amount of batter, about ¼ cup. When the bottom browns, flip. Reoil skillet before making the next one. Makes 8 pancakes. Spoon a generous amount of cherry sauce onto the middle of each rich French pancake. Roll the pancake around the sauce, and secure with a toothpick. CHICKEN CHESTNUT SOUP Combine 1 10½-ounce can condensed cream of chicken soup, 1 12½-ounce can chicken consomme and 1 5-ounce can water chestnuts, drained and finely chopped. Heat; add 2 tablespoons dry sherry. Makes 4 cups of delicious soup. LIVER PATE Heat ¼ cup butter in a skillet.' Slowly cook 1 eight ounce package frozen chicken livers in it until done. Add 2 teaspoons grated onion; stir to heat; minse livers finely with a knife; then return to skillet. Blend in ½ teaspoon salt, mace. Chill. Makes 3/4 cup. Your Nearest Safeway SPANISH RICE AND PIGGIES 1 lb. pork sausage links 1 cup onion, coarsely chopped 1 cup celery, chopped 3 cups water 1 cup uncooked white rice 2 teaspoons salt ¼ teaspoon black pepper ½ teaspoon chili powder 1. No. 303 can tomatoes and juice 2 bay leaves Place sausage in skillet and brown on all sides. Remove from skillet. Add celery and onion and cook until almost tender. Strain off fat. Place onion, celery, water, rice, salt, pepper, chili powder, tomatoes and bay leaves in greased 2-quart oven dish. Place in pre-heated 400 degree F. oven. Cover with lid. Bake for 45 minutes. Stir well. Cover and bake 15 more minutes. Uncover and arrange sausage links over top of rice mixture. Return to oven and bake 15 more minutes. Additional water may be added if a thinner mixture is desired. This recipe makes 5 to 6 servings. CHERRY COFFEE CAKE 1 can (1 lb.) red tart pitted cherries 2 cups biscuit mix ¼ cup sugar 1 cup milk 1 egg 2 tablespoons melted shortening or salad oil 1 tablespoon cinnamon ½ cup sugar 2 tablespoons soft butter ½ cup of liquid drained from cherries Drain cherries reserving ¼ cup of the liquid Combine biscuit mix, sugar, milk, egg and shortening. Stir only until mixed. Batter will be lumpy. Spread batter in a greased round baking dish 8 x 1½ inches. Spread cherries over the top of the batter. Blend cinnamon, sugar and butter until crumbly. Sprinkle over the cherries. Pour cherry juice over the top. Bake at 425 degrees F. for 3 to 35 minutes.
